Connect International is located in Sacramento, CA. The organization was established in 2009. According to its NTEE Classification (X21) the organization is classified as: Protestant, under the broad grouping of Religion-Related and related organizations. As of 12/2023, Connect International employed 14 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Connect International is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2023, Connect International generated $1.9m in total revenue. This organization has experienced exceptional growth, as over the past 9 years, it has increased revenue by an average of 16.9% each year . All expenses for the organization totaled $2.0m during the year ending 12/2023. While expenses have increased by 19.1% per year over the past 9 years. They've been increasing with an increasing level of total revenue.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Describe the Organization's Mission:
Part 3 - Line 1
RELIGIOUS AND CHARITABLE PURPOSES WITHIN THE MEANING OF SECTION 501(C). CONNECT INTERNATIONAL IS A RELIGIOUS CENTER, THE ACTIVITIES OF WHICH INCLUE, BUT ARE NOT LIMITED TO, UNITING AND FACILITATING THE EFFORTS OF CHURCHES, RELIGIOUS ORGANIZATIONS, AND INDIVIDUALS TO ADVANCE CHRISTIAN EDUCATION OPPORTUNITY, CONDUCT HUMANITARIAN AID, AND PROMOTE THE GENERAL WELFARE OF PEOPLE IN THE UNITED STATES OF AMERICA AND ABROAD.
Describe the Organization's Program Activity:
Part 3 - Line 4a
WE PROVIDED GRANTS FOR FOREIGN CHARITIES INVOLVED IN CHURCH PLANTING, GROWTH AND EVANGELISM AS WELL AS PROVIDED SUPPORT FOR ABOUT 50 MISSIONARIES IN EUROPE, EAST & CENTRAL ASIA AND USA WHO ARE INVOLVED IN EVANGELISM, CHURCH MINISTRY, CHRISTIAN EDUCATION AND CHARITABLE/HUMANITARIAN PROJECTS.
WE HOSTED RECREATIONAL AND BIBLE TEACHING MEETINGS FOR LOCAL CHURCHES AT SUGARLOAF CHRISTIAN CAMP, SUPPORTED CHRISTIAN MINISTRY PROJECTS FOR CHILDREN, PROVIDED SPEAKERS FOR CHRISTIAN CONFERENCES, SEMINARS AND CHURCH SERVICES, PROVIDED MODEST CHARITABLE GIFTS FOR NEEDY PERSONS.
WE HAD PROVIDED ARGENT SUPPORT FOR WAR VICTIMS IN UKRAINE, MINISTERED TO THE WIDOWS AND ORPHANS OF DECEASED UKRAINIAN SOLDIERS AS WELL AS RAN REHABILITATION PROGRAM AND OTHER HOLISTIC MINISTRY PROJECTS FOR BLIND PEOPLE IN UKRAINE.
WE ASSISTED IN DEVELOPING THEOLOGICAL EDUCATION IN EURO-ASIAN AREA BY TRAINING EDUCATORS, DEVELOPING THEOLOGICAL TEXTS AND PROVIDING THEOLOGICAL TRAINING COURSES, SEMINARS, CONFERENCES FOR CHURCH MEMBERS.
